Lindsay Lohan is passing her time behind bars writing, "creating art" and eating sweet snacks, according to her lawyer.
The Mean Girls star is currently incarcerated at the Century Regional Detention Facility in Lynwood, California, where she is serving part of a 90-day jail sentence for violating her probation relating to a 2007 DUI arrest.
And even though she is expected to be released as early as Sunday (01Aug10), Lohan isn't idly wasting her time - her attorney Shawn Chapman Holley reveals the actress is being creative behind bars.
Holley says, "She's good. She's eating some (licorice candy) Twizzlers. She looks gorgeous. She's writing a lot. She's creating art. She's a beautiful, talented, creative woman, and she's going to come out and surprise you all!"
